Russian President Vladimir Putin declared a two-day ceasefire in the conflict ‌with Ukraine on May 8-9 to mark the anniversary of the defeat of Nazi Germany in World War Two, Russia's Defence Ministry said on Monday.

The ⁠ministry added that it counted on the Ukrainian side to follow suit and that Russia would launch a massive retaliatory missile strike on the centre of Kyiv if Ukraine attempted to disrupt Victory Day celebrations.

"Despite the capabilities at ‌our ⁠disposal, Russia has previously refrained from such actions on humanitarian grounds," it said in a statement, adding however that it was ⁠ready to act if the ceasefire was not respected.

"We are warning the civilian population ⁠of Kyiv and staff at foreign diplomatic missions of the need to ⁠leave the city in a timely manner," it said.
